Maxim Kondratiev is a coordinator of Avtozak LIVE, an independent media that covers protests and the violations of rights in Russia. Avtozak LIVE is mostly active on Telegram, where their channel has almost 51.000 followers. We talked with Maxim in early May via Zoom. He is currently residing in a migration centre in the Netherlands, where he applied for political asylum after the war had broken out. In the following interview, he talks about the current state of the Russian protests and explains how the surveillance system helps the Moscow police to detain people.

Die Coronapandemie hat es deutlich vor Augen geführt: Ältere Menschen sind anfälliger für Infektionen, Infektionskrankheiten verlaufen bei ihnen schwerer als bei Jugendlichen, und sie brauchen deutlich länger, bis sie wieder gesund sind. Tatsächlich nimmt die Leistungsfähigkeit der menschlichen Immunabwehr etwa ab dem 60. Lebensjahr kontinuierlich ab.

Portulans Fellow Claudia Fini and Senior Fellow Anil Nair produced a policy brief for the 2022 UNESCO World Higher Education Conference in collaboration with Alberto Garcìa Gomez from the UNESCO Chair in Bioethics and Human Rights, and Nadejda Komendantova of IIASA.
The brief, titled “Building a digitally ready education system with a bioethical framework – the new normal”, highlights the timely need to foster digital literacy skills in higher education institutions and provides a model of digital education structured through a bioethical framework.
